A Certified Professional in Performance Task Monitoring (CPTM) certification equips professionals with the skills to effectively monitor and analyze performance data, leading to significant improvements in operational efficiency and productivity. The program focuses on practical application and real-world scenarios.
Learning outcomes for the CPTM include mastering various performance monitoring tools and techniques, developing proficiency in data analysis and interpretation, and gaining expertise in identifying and resolving performance bottlenecks. Participants learn to design and implement effective monitoring strategies for various systems and applications. This includes understanding key performance indicators (KPIs) and developing reporting mechanisms.
The duration of the CPTM program varies depending on the provider, but generally ranges from a few weeks to several months, often incorporating both online and in-person components. The learning pathway often combines self-paced modules with instructor-led sessions, ensuring a blended and comprehensive approach to learning.
The CPTM certification holds significant industry relevance across numerous sectors. Professionals with this certification are highly sought after in IT operations, DevOps, system administration, and cloud computing environments. The ability to efficiently monitor and optimize performance is crucial for maintaining the stability and scalability of applications and infrastructure, making this a valuable credential for career advancement in these competitive fields.
Further skills gained include experience in capacity planning, performance tuning, and root cause analysis. These skills align well with ITIL frameworks, agile methodologies, and other IT best practices.
